I wanted a high-quality piece of stainless steel cookware to cook small things like eggs and things like that, so when I saw an Emerilware Stainless Steel 8-inch pan was made by All-Clad, I jumped on it! Although the pan itself is awesome, I don't like one thing about it. My piece of **Emerilware Stainless Steel Cookware** is an 8-inch fry pan. I bought it because it is made with a sturdy triple layer base that consists of stainless steel, aluminum and copper. It has a hefty feel to it unlike the cheapo, stainless steel piece-of-crap pan that I replaced with this. Other reasons why I bought this pan are: it is dishwasher-safe, is oven-safe up to 550 degrees and has a lifetime warranty. Plus, All-Clad (the best of the best of cookeware) and Emeril (an amazing famous chef) together surely know cookware, right? I like cooking with this pan because the long handle feels nice in my hands and the pan itself is very high-quality. It provides even heat distribution and it doesn't scorch food like my previously mentioned piece-of-crap pan. Although it doesn't look as clean and pretty as it could, I love being able to throw it in the dishwasher. It would look much nicer if I hand-washed it, but oh well. Although I wish I would have bought the 12-inch Emerilware pan, I still like my 8-inch pan. The one problem I have with this product is that the diameter of the pan is pretty small and the handle is quite heavy. If I don't have a lot of food or some heavy food in the pan, the heavy handle can tip the pan over. I love that the handle is sturdy and strong, but I don't love the fact that the pan isn't heavy enough to stay flat when empty. That is the reason why I gave my **Emerilware Stainless Steel Cookware** a 4-star rating. Ease of Cleaning This pan is dishwasher-safe, so it's very easy to clean.

My husband and I registered for this set when we got married 6 years ago.  We wanted the All-Clad, but chose to be realistic and register for something we might actually get.  Since this set is produced by All-Clad, we decided it was a good option.  Especially for the price.  They look a lot more expensive than they are.  And the set has everything you could possibly need. We love stainless steel cookeware instead of the non-stick and the glass lids make them look just like the similar Calphalon or All-Clad counterparts.   In six years time, they are still performing great.  And they clean very nicely too.  My only complaint, and it may be an isolated thing, is that the area where the copper meets the stainless steel is pulling away slightly.  I've done a little research online and found that there are some people out there who have had a similar experience.  It hasn't detered us from using them, but we are considering buying individual pieces over time to replace some of the ones that are experiencing it the worst.

I bought a set recently at Bed Bath and Beyond as a gift for my husband who likes to cook, but hates our non stick Caphalon pans because the coating wore off with time.  The gentleman who helped me, pointed out that unless I was buying the copper All-Clad, the Emerilware Stainless Steel and the All Clad are made from the exact same company, just All Clad is made here and the Emerilware is made in China.  I bought a 10 piece set and am not disappointed.  They cook evenly, and are great for sauteeing, searing, and making sauces.  Because it is all stainless steel I can put the pan from stovetop to oven as well.  I wasn't expecting much from a non-stick perspective, but with the right oil, I really don't have too much of a problem.  With a little soaking and some 'Barkeeper's Friend' they also clean nicely and stay looking shiny.  I would recommend these pans in a heartbeat, and I'm so glad I switched.
